How they compare

Colombia currently reports 3.40 million current LCU per person against 2.85 million current LCU per person in Argentina, a difference of 542,220 current LCU per person.

That makes Colombia's figure about 1.2 times Argentina's.

Across all 61 years both countries report, Colombia has been ahead every year.

Argentina ranks 9th and Colombia ranks 8th of 197 countries.

Colombia has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
